The Importance of ServSafe Certification
Food safety is a critical aspect of the food service industry. Each year, millions of people suffer from foodborne illnesses, which can lead to severe health complications and even fatalities. The ServSafe Manager Certification demonstrates that individuals possess the knowledge and skills necessary to manage food safety in their establishments.
Key Benefits of ServSafe Certification
1. Enhanced Knowledge: The certification process educates managers on essential food safety practices, including proper cooking temperatures, food storage guidelines, and sanitation procedures.
2. Regulatory Compliance: Many states and local jurisdictions require food service establishments to have certified managers on staff to comply with health regulations.
3. Increased Credibility: Having ServSafe certification boosts the credibility of managers and their establishments, fostering trust among customers and regulatory bodies.
4. Improved Food Safety Culture: Certified managers can instill a culture of food safety within their organizations, leading to fewer incidents of foodborne illness.

Topics Covered in the Practice Test
The practice test encompasses a broad range of topics, including:
1. Foodborne Illnesses: Understanding the causes, symptoms, and prevention methods of common foodborne illnesses.
2. Personal Hygiene: Best practices for personal cleanliness among food handlers, including handwashing and the importance of proper clothing.
3. Food Safety Regulations: Knowledge of local, state, and federal food safety regulations and their implications for food service operations.
4. Safe Food Handling: Techniques for safely receiving, storing, preparing, and serving food.
5. Cleaning and Sanitation: Best practices for cleaning and sanitizing food preparation areas and equipment.

What is the passing score for the ServSafe Manager exam after taking the practice test?
The passing score for the ServSafe Manager exam is typically 75%, but it is advisable to check the latest guidelines as they can change.
